ZSI as a member of the Alliance contributed to the 2 days of training (21. September and 21. October 2021).
The COST Association (European Cooperation in Science and Technology, www.cost.eu) has invited the EU Science Diplomacy Alliance to offer a Science Diplomacy Training for participants from COST Actions. Around 50 researchers active in the networks have registered to the training taking place on 21 September and 21 October.
What is science diplomacy? Who are the science diplomacy stakeholders? What are the challenges and opportunities that current researchers and policy makers face which can been tackled by science diplomacy instruments? Which approaches are successful and which skills are needed for their implementation? These questions are just a few examples of the topics that the COST Training “Science Diplomacy in practice every day!” covers.
